Today’s supply chains are dependent upon Automatic Identification and Data Capture (AIDC) technology for proper routing and distribution. AIDC allows no tolerance for bar code scanning failure as products pass through the supply chain. Bar codes must read -- 100% of the time. Any bar code reading failure can escalate into a rejected item, manual recovery steps, time delay, a loss in productivity, an unhappy customer, compliance failure fines, or a loss of business.

To avoid such problems, Printronix created Online Data Validation (ODVTM ). This unique new quality control option inspects each bar coded label printed on a Printronix T5000 thermal printer.

Specifically, ODV technology analyzes each bar code just after it is printed. This 100% analysis verifies that the bar code print image falls well within each bar code’s symbology specifications -- the bar code will scan successfully. If the label fails, it is automatically cancelled and a replacement label is printed.

Why Do You Need ODV?
In real-life production runs, bar code image quality can be degraded by conditions that are external to the printer mechanism. For example:

  • A wrinkled ribbon 
  • Label media defects
  • Burned printhead pixels
  • Misaligned media
  • Improperly adjusted heat, speed, or pressure

Any thermal printer, even a top quality one like the T5000, can print degraded bar codes. No thermal printer is immune! That is why you need Online Data Validation.

What Exactly Does ODV Do?
Whatever condition causes degraded image quality, the fault is not likely to be seen by the naked eye. This could result in the production of a large number of bad bar codes before the problem is detected.

ODV checks all picket fence bar codes for scannability immediately after the labels are printed … without any manual intervention. This "read-after-print" bar code quality control avoids insertion of bad bar codes into the label production run.

Once the bad bar code is recognized, ODV cancels it and immediately prints a good replacement. Print production of labels never stops … your printer keeps on printing. No loss of productivity! How Does ODV Test Bar codes?
Online Data Validation tests each bar code automatically without any host program modification. It:

  • Analyzes the incoming datastream and finds every bar code command on every label.
  • Prints each bar code label, scans each bar code image and tests the bar code to its symbology specifications.
  • Correlates every bar code test result with the incoming datastream’s bar code commands.

If all the bar codes meet specifications, the label is good and ready for use. If the label does not meet specifications, ODV uses its datastream analysis to cancel the "bad" label and print a "good" replacement label.

How Does ODV Achieve Total Bar Code Quality Control?
ODV achieves total bar code quality control by:

  • Making test results viewable from the printer control panel.
  • Sending test results over the printer network for viewing by PrintNet Plus printer management software.
  • Displaying test data and storing it in an XML file. This file can be used by the host computer at a later time to compare the printed bar codes with the datastream sent to the printer.
